AISSF backs SAD stand on US Nagar

MOGA, Aug 18: The All-India Sikh Students Federation has fully endorsed the stand taken by Punjab Chief Minister and Shiromani Akali Dal over the inclusion of Udham Singh Nagar in Uttar Pradesh and strongly opposedany move of the Centre to include it in the proposed Uttaranchal state.

This was announced by Harminder Singh Gill, president and Karnail Singh Peer Mohammad general secretary at a joint press conference at Moga last evening after the meeting of the Moga district unit of the All-India Sikh Students Federation.

They also stated that a high-level deputation of All-India Sikh Students Federation would meet Prime Minister Atal Behari Vajpayee in New Delhi tomorrow and submit a memorandum to the prime minister in this respect.

The leaders said that the federation had decided to celebrate the 54th annual foundation day of the federation at Moga in a big way and would launch an anti-drugs drive throughout the state.
